What Is the Button in Poker? (2023)

The button is one of the most important positions in the game of poker. It is referred to as the dealer position and is located at the right side of the small blind. Understanding the button position is crucial to success in the game, and being able to utilize it correctly can greatly impact your winnings. In this article, we will go over what it means to be “on the button” in poker, the advantages and disadvantages of the button position, and how to effectively play from the button.

What Does Being On the Button Mean in Poker?

Being “on the button” means that the player is in the dealer position, which rotates clockwise around the table after each hand. This player is the last to act in each betting round and will have a significant advantage over the other players as they have the most information about how the hand is developing. Being on the button also means that the player has the ability to control the pace of the game and dictate the size of the pot. The button is the position directly left of the cutoff position on the table.

Is the Button the Best Position in Poker?

The button is considered the best position in poker. The player on the button is the last to act in each betting round, which allows them to gather more information about their opponents’ actions before making a decision. This can give them a strategic advantage, particularly in hands where they have a strong hand and can maximize the pot size.

Additionally, the button rotates clockwise around the table after each hand, meaning that over the course of a session, each player will have the opportunity to act from the button. This creates a more dynamic and constantly changing game, as players must adapt their strategies based on their position and the position of their opponents.

However, the button is not always the best position as it can also have some disadvantages. For example, being on the button can sometimes lead to playing too many hands, or making larger bets that can be easily exploited by more experienced players.

Why is it good to be On the Button in Poker?

Being on the button in poker is considered advantageous because it provides the player with several benefits that allow them to increase their chances of winning the pot. The button is the last position to act during the preflop and postflop betting rounds, which gives the player a significant advantage. Here are some reasons why it is good to be on the button in poker:

  1. Last to Act: The button gets to act last during the preflop and postflop betting rounds, which allows the player to gather information from the other players before making a decision. This information includes the number of players in the pot, the betting patterns, and the type of hands other players are holding.
  2. Initiative: Being on the button gives the player the initiative, as they are the last ones to act in the betting round. This allows the player to control the pot size and the direction of the hand.
  3. Pot Control: By having the last say in the betting round, the button player can manipulate the pot size to their advantage. They can also control the flow of the hand by betting or checking, depending on the situation.
  4. Position Advantage: The button is the last player to act in each hand, so they always have a positional advantage over their opponents. This can be a significant advantage when playing hands such as draws and weaker made hands.

Disadvantages of the Button Position

While there are certainly advantages to being on the button, it is important to also consider the potential disadvantages. For example, you may be more likely to become the target of aggressive players who are looking to steal the pot. Additionally, you may be required to make larger bets as the last player to act, which can put more pressure on your bankroll.

Should you always Raise On the Button?

Although it is considered advantageous and raising on the button is usually considered a good thing to do, you should not always raise on the button in poker. The decision to raise or make any other action should be based on several factors, such as the players at the table, your own hand strength, and the betting action in front of you. Raising on the button should be part of a well thought out strategy, rather than a default move. Consider factors such as the position of the blinds, the players in the hand, and the betting action before making a decision on what action to take.

However, consistently raising from the button position can certainly throw of your opponents and incline them to call or even re-raise you when holding a monster hand. The downside is that if you do raise the button each time, you might also be re-raised to check your honesty and you lose out on playing a decent hand in position by just calling a raise before you.

Who gets the Button in Poker?

In a typical poker game, the button is a small circular disc that is used to determine the order of betting and the dealer. The button rotates clockwise around the table after each hand, with the player to the immediate left of the previous button being the next person to receive it. In this way, the button ensures that each player has the opportunity to act as the dealer, which is considered to be the best position at the table. This is because being on the button allows you to see what your opponents have done before you have to act, giving you a significant advantage over the other players in the hand.

Is the Button always in position?

Yes, the button is always considered to be in position in poker. In most forms of poker, the dealer button rotates clockwise around the table after each hand, so each player will have an opportunity to be on the button. Because the button is last to act in a betting round, this gives the player on the button a significant advantage as they have more information about the other players’ actions and can make more informed decisions. The button position is considered one of the most advantageous positions in poker, and many players consider it to be the most profitable seat at the table.
